Crime Bulletin — November 2018

Crimes Investigated

Vehicle Burglary

During the month of November, there were no reports of vehicles being burglarized.

Thefts

During the month of November, the Colma Police Department received thirty-five (35) reports of theft related crimes and made fifteen (15) arrests ranging from petty theft, grand theft, shoplifting and burglary.

Stolen Vehicle

During the month of November three (3) vehicles were reported stolen and two (2) stolen vehicles were recovered.

Alcohol/Drugs

During the month of November, patrol officers made a total of twenty-one (21) arrests for drug and alcohol related charges, which included two (2) arrests for driving under the influence of drugs and/or alcohol.

Commercial Burglaries/Stolen Vehicle

Between 11/15/18 and 11/17/18 two commercial burglaries took place committed by the same suspect, the first at the 280 Metro Mall the second on the 1500 block of Collins Avenue.  An Apple I-Phone was stolen from the business at the Metro Mall, and a safe, Apple computer, multiple California sale’s license cards, numerous vehicle keys, and documents were stolen from the Collins Avenue business.  The suspect was later located in a stolen vehicle by SFPD with the above-mentioned stolen property in his possession.  The vehicle was found to also have been stolen from Collins Avenue.  The suspect was arrested and booked into the San Mateo County jail on multiple criminal charges.

Grand Theft

On 11/23/18 at approximately 0337 hours, three (3) suspects stole approximately 40 Christmas trees from the tree lot located on the 100 block of Colma Boulevard.  The suspects were interrupted during the theft and fled the area in a yellow colored, Penske 20-foot box truck.  Further investigation revealed that the Penske truck was stolen out of Oakland and returned to the Oakland area after the theft of the Christmas trees.  Detectives are actively investigating this case.

Felon in Possession of Firearm/Theft

On 11/29/18 at approximately 1921 hours, two males were contacted during a traffic enforcement stop on the 100 block of Colma Blvd.  During the interaction with the subjects, Officers noticed new power tools still in the box with the “spider wrap” security sensor attached in the back seat of the vehicle.  Further investigation revealed that the tools had just been stolen from the 100 block of Colma Boulevard.  During a search of the vehicle a loaded .380 caliber semi-automatic handgun was located in the center console.  Officers also located heroin, methamphetamines and cocaine in the possession of the driver who was arrested and booked into County jail on multiple criminal charges.
